Through Nilou’s passive talent, if the team only compose of Dendro and Hydro elements Character, the cores generated from Bloom becomes special which is called Bountiful Cores. Nilou’s passive talents depend on the team consisting only of Hydro and Dendro characters, with at least one of each of the two elements.
